omg, my cpu activity gets up in 100% when I start that Ud Device program! Why? 
I have a AMD Athlon XP 2400+ 2,0 ghz
becasue when you arnt using the computer to do anything it uses up the spare cycles, say you where watching a dvd movie that required a fair bit of software to decompress the dvd then that would use up your cpu power and the ud agent will just sit and do noughthing untill the dvd is over then your cpu isnt working so it begines its calculations. ud agent is designed only to use you spare computing power and shoudnt affect you performance when you need to use the computer
but the UD Agent is using up all my cpu power even when i'm surfing the net etc. I had the program last summer and it worked fine back then 
its ment to! it uses any cpu power your not using, and browsing the internet on fast moden computers only uses a small amout of cpu power, try putting a dvd on or play a mp3 and watch the mp3/dvd program hog some cpu power and watch udagent use the rest
